PowerTools InputMan for ASP.NET 8.0J
GetActions メソッド
使用例 

対象の検証コントロール (System.Web.UI.Control 型)
コントロールに関連付けられた検証アクションのコレクションを取得します。
構文
Public Function GetActions( _
   ByVal control As Control _
) As List(Of ValidateAction)
public List<ValidateAction> GetActions( 
   Control control
)

パラメータ

control
対象の検証コントロール (System.Web.UI.Control 型)

戻り値の型

検証アクションのコレクション。
例外
例外解説
System.ArgumentExceptioncontrolに検証コントロール以外のコントロールが設定されています。
解説
GetActionsメソッドは、指定の検証コントロールに設定されている検証アクションのコレクションを取得し、そのコレクションに新たな検証アクションを追加します。
使用例
次のサンプルコードでは、文字数検証コントロールに、コントロールの色で検証エラーを通知する検証アクションを設定する例を示します。
Imports GrapeCity.Web.Input.IMExtenders

Dim ColorAction As New ColorNotify
ColorAction.InvalidBackColor = Color.Yellow
ColorAction.InvalidForeColor = Color.Red
ColorAction.ValidBackColor = Color.White
ColorAction.ValidForeColor = Color.Black

GcValidatorAction1.GetActions(GcTextLengthValidator1).Add(ColorAction)
using GrapeCity.Web.Input.IMExtenders;

ColorNotify ColorAction = new ColorNotify();
ColorAction.InvalidBackColor = Color.Yellow;
ColorAction.InvalidForeColor = Color.Red;
ColorAction.ValidBackColor = Color.White
ColorAction.ValidForeColor = Color.Black; 

GcValidatorAction1.GetActions(GcTextLengthValidator1).Add(ColorAction);
参照

GcValidatorAction クラス
GcValidatorAction メンバ

 

 


© 2005-2015 GrapeCity inc. All rights reserved.